Proving System Overhead

Calculation

Proving system overhead, within cryptocurrency and derivatives, represents the computational cost associated with verifying and finalizing transactions or derivative states. This overhead directly impacts network throughput and scalability, influencing transaction fees and execution speeds. Quantifying this cost is crucial for assessing the economic viability of a blockchain or derivative protocol, particularly as complexity increases with features like smart contracts and layer-2 solutions. Efficient calculation of overhead allows for optimized parameter settings, balancing security with performance.
